今年网站后端培训内容:后端编程与数据库操作​

文章出处:老铁网络全网营销站 作者:admin 阅读量:7 发表时间: 2025-08-11

后端编程与数据库操作:构建高效网站的核心技能

在互联网高速发展的今天,后端编程与数据库操作已成为构建高效网站的核心技能。无论是大型企业还是初创团队,都需要掌握这些技术以确保网站的性能、安全性和可扩展性。本文将深入探讨后端编程与数据库操作的重要性,并提供一些建议,帮助您提升这方面的技能。

引言

随着前端技术的不断进步,用户界面越来越友好,但这一切的背后都需要强大的后端支持。后端编程负责处理数据、业务逻辑和用户交互,而数据库操作则是存储和管理数据的关键。以下是本文将涵盖的主要内容:

1. 后端编程概述

2. 常见后端编程语言

3. 数据库操作基础

4. 后端编程与数据库操作的最佳实践

5. 未来趋势与挑战

1. 后端编程概述

后端编程是网站开发的重要组成部分,它负责处理用户请求、执行业务逻辑、与数据库交互以及生成响应。一个高效的后端系统能够快速响应用户请求,确保数据的安全性和一致性。

2. 常见后端编程语言

后端编程语言种类繁多,以下是一些常用的编程语言:

- Python:以其简洁的语法和强大的库支持,Python成为后端开发的热门选择。Django和Flask是Python中最受欢迎的两个Web框架。

- Java:Java在企业级应用中非常流行,其跨平台性和稳定性使其成为构建大型后端系统的理想选择。Spring Boot是Java中最流行的Web框架之一。

- PHP:PHP因其易用性和广泛的应用而受到许多开发者的喜爱。Laravel和Symfony是PHP中最流行的两个框架。

- Ruby:Ruby以其优雅的语法和Rails框架的强大功能而受到开发者的青睐。

- Node.js:Node.js是一个基于Chrome V8引擎的JavaScript运行时,它可以用于构建高性能的后端服务。

3. 数据库操作基础

数据库是后端编程中不可或缺的部分,它负责存储、检索和管理数据。以下是几种常见的数据库类型:

- 关系型数据库:如MySQL、PostgreSQL和Oracle,它们使用SQL(结构化查询语言)进行数据操作。

- 非关系型数据库:如MongoDB、Redis和Cassandra,它们提供了灵活的数据模型和丰富的查询功能。

数据库操作主要包括以下内容:

- 创建数据库和表:定义数据结构和存储需求。

- 插入、更新和删除数据:执行数据的增删改操作。

- 查询数据:使用SQL或其他查询语言检索所需信息。

4. 后端编程与数据库操作的最佳实践

为了确保后端编程和数据库操作的效率和质量,以下是一些最佳实践:

- 使用ORM(对象关系映射):ORM可以帮助开发者将对象模型映射到数据库表,简化数据库操作。

- 编写高效的SQL查询:避免使用SELECT ,只选择需要的列;使用索引提高查询速度。

- 使用缓存:缓存可以减少数据库的访问次数,提高系统性能。

- 进行代码审查:定期进行代码审查,确保代码质量。

- 遵循安全最佳实践:如使用HTTPS、防止SQL注入和XSS攻击。

5. 未来趋势与挑战

随着技术的不断发展,后端编程和数据库操作面临着以下趋势和挑战:

- 微服务架构:微服务架构将大型应用程序拆分为小型、独立的服务,这使得后端开发更加灵活和可扩展。

- 容器化和自动化:Docker和Kubernetes等工具使得部署和扩展后端服务变得更加容易。

- 云服务:云服务提供商如AWS、Azure和Google Cloud提供了丰富的后端服务,简化了基础设施管理。

结论

后端编程与数据库操作是构建高效网站的核心技能。通过掌握这些技能,您可以开发出高性能、安全可靠的网站。本文提供了一些基础知识和最佳实践,希望对您的后端开发之路有所帮助。随着技术的不断进步,后端开发人员需要不断学习和适应新的趋势,以应对未来的挑战。


本文由老铁网络整理发布,转载请注明出处!

上一篇:今年抖音短视频培训内容:短视频制作与编辑要点​下一篇:今日网站安全漏洞修复案例培训:通过案例学习修复漏洞​
没有客服人员在线,请点击此处留言!我们会尽快答复;